On a Tuesday evening in the Australian alpine backcountry, two young men disappeared into the dark of Kosciuszko national park — and were found again within five hours, not by the slow sweep of human searchers, but by a machine that sees in heat. Fire and Rescue NSW deployed an AI-powered drone for the first time in a live rescue, compressing what might have been days of searching into a single night. It is a quiet milestone in the long story of how human ingenuity reaches back for those who are lost.
